Hot Roast Beef Sandwich

This Hot Roast Beef Sandwich is the ultimate comfort food, layered with tender roast beef, caramelized mushrooms and onions, melted provolone, and a creamy horseradish kick. Perfect for an easy weeknight dinner or a hearty weekend lunch!
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4
Calories: 630

Ingredients
  

  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 8 ounces sliced cremini mushrooms
  • 1 cup sliced onions
  • 2 tablespoons flour
  • ½ teaspoon dried thyme
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• cups beef stock
  • ¼ cup half and half
  • 1 pound sliced roast beef leftover steak or pot roast works too
  • 4 ciabatta rolls sliced in half
  • 8 slices provolone cheese
  • 1 cup horseradish sauce

Method
 

  1. Heat butter in a skillet over medium heat.
  2. Add mushrooms and onions, sauté until softened.
  3. Sprinkle flour, thyme, and garlic powder over veggies. Stir and cook 1–2 minutes.
  4. Whisk in beef stock. Reduce heat and simmer until slightly thickened.
  5. Stir in half and half, cook 1 minute.
  6. Add roast beef and heat through. Turn off heat.
  7. Preheat broiler. Divide beef mixture among roll bottoms. Top with provolone.

Notes

  • Swap ciabatta with hoagie rolls or French bread for variety.
  • Leftover pot roast works beautifully in this recipe.
  • Add sautéed peppers for extra flavor.
